History
2008-09: In his WHL rookie season, Troy Rutkowski played in 65 games for the Portland Winterhawks. He scored 6 goals and added 9 assists for 15 points.
2009-10: Rutkowski played in 71 games for the Winterhawks, scoring 12 goals and adding 31 assists for 43 points. He was a +13 for the season while picking up 70 penalty minutes. In 13 playoff games, Rutkowski scored 4 goals and added 3 assists for 7 points. He played for Team Cherry at the 2010 CHL Top Prospects Game.
2010-11: Rutkowski skated in all 72 games for Portland in his third WHL season and led Winterhawks defensemen with ten goals. He was +24 on a Portland team that had the league's third-best record, finishing first in the US division, and he had 37 assists with 65 PMs. The Winterhawks reached the WHL finals and in 21 playoff games Rutkowski scored 4 goals with 9 assists and was +5 with 16 PMs.
Talent Analysis
Rutkowski is a big, physical defender who posesses a heavy slapshot. While his skating and defensive zone play could use some improvement, Rutkowski is a good passer and is unafraid to drop the gloves.
Future
Rutkowski signed as a free agent with the Ottawa Senstors in March of 2013. He projects as a fifth or sixth blueliner at the NHL level.
